Momma Randi Mahomes works as an event planner at Texas’ Hollytree Country Club. She even gave a tour of her office in April. Talking about it, in a recent episode of The Mom Game Podcast, Randi Mahomes discussed her dream job. But before that, it’s important to know that today she might be managing a few people under her. The mother of three recalled the difficult phase after her divorce in 2006. In the interview, Randi expressed, “I ended up being an event planner and so I have been at my job, for this is my 20th year.” Explaining her work role, Randi informed that she plans events of weddings, golf tournaments, tennis events, and meetings. She found this job during a tough phase in her life, that financially helped her run home being a single mom. Hence, it has become her second family. Moreover, while talking about the present day’s work culture, momma joked, “I threaten everybody there” at work to ensure they follow her lead.

In an interview on “Fan Favorite with Kent Hance,” Randi Mahomes expressed regret over working two jobs for about ten years, which caused her to miss many of her 𝘤𝘩𝘪𝘭𝘥ren’s activities. However, now that she and her 𝘤𝘩𝘪𝘭𝘥ren are well-settled, Randi has started running her own business. Besides working at Hollytree, she also owns a clothing company “QB Producer,” where she sells stadium-approved quality bags, hats, and other branded items for game days. And her business works well in terms of sales.
